Incredible Solutions is located in Nairobi, Kenya on PP5X56X, Next To Kinyanjui Road Junction, Naivasha Rd. Incredible Solutions is rated 3 out of 5 in the category satellite communication service in Kenya.
Address
PP5X56X, Next To Kinyanjui Road Junction, Naivasha Rd